What is Architect Checklist
The Client-Architect Checklist is a service agreement form used by clients and architects to ensure clear communication regarding services, fees, and project costs.

Who should fill out the Client-Architect Checklist?
Both the client and architect are required to fill out the Client-Architect Checklist. This ensures that all parties understand the contract terms and project details.
What information do I need to complete the form?
You need to gather project details, including scope, budget estimates, and fee structures, before filling out the Client-Architect Checklist.
Is notarization required for the Client-Architect Checklist?
No, notarization is not required for the Client-Architect Checklist, making it quicker and easier to complete and sign.

Can changes be made after the form is signed?
Once signed, any changes typically require a new agreement or an amendment. It's essential to discuss changes with all parties involved.
